在数字化时代,网络已经成为我们日常生活的重要组成部分。然而,网络中也隐藏着各种安全隐患,其中DNS劫持便是其中一种。DNS(域名系统)劫持,简单来说,就是黑客通过非法手段篡改用户的DNS解析请求,将用户想要访问的网站引导到其他非法网站。本文将深入解析DNS劫持的技术原理,并提供一系列防范方法,以帮助用户守护网络安全。
DNS劫持技术解析
1. DNS劫持原理
DNS劫持主要利用了DNS解析过程中的一些漏洞。当用户输入一个网址时,DNS服务器会将其转换为对应的IP地址,以便网络设备能够找到目标网站。DNS劫持通常有以下几种方式:
- 中间人攻击(Man-in-the-Middle Attack):攻击者在用户与DNS服务器之间建立非法连接,篡改DNS请求和响应。
- 恶意软件劫持:通过植入恶意软件,修改用户计算机上的DNS设置。
- 路由器固件漏洞:攻击者利用路由器固件中的漏洞,篡改DNS设置。
2. DNS劫持的常见表现
- 网络连接缓慢或频繁掉线。
- 无法访问某些网站或网页跳转。
- 网络广告增多或内容异常。
防范DNS劫持的方法
1. 使用安全的DNS服务器
为了防范DNS劫持,可以使用以下安全的DNS服务器:
- Google Public DNS:8.8.8.8 和 8.8.4.4
- OpenDNS:208.67.222.222 和 208.67.220.220
2. 定期更新操作系统和软件
及时更新操作系统和软件,可以修复潜在的安全漏洞,降低DNS劫持的风险。
3. 安装杀毒软件
安装杀毒软件,可以实时监测计算机中的恶意软件,防止DNS劫持。
4. 设置防火墙
开启防火墙,可以防止恶意软件通过网络攻击DNS服务器。
5. 使用VPN
使用VPN可以保护用户的DNS请求不被篡改,同时还可以隐藏用户的真实IP地址。
6. 教育用户提高安全意识
加强网络安全教育,提高用户对DNS劫持的认识,有助于用户主动防范。
总结
DNS劫持是网络安全领域的一种常见威胁,了解其技术原理和防范方法,对于保障网络安全具有重要意义。通过使用安全的DNS服务器、定期更新操作系统和软件、安装杀毒软件、设置防火墙、使用VPN以及提高用户安全意识,我们可以有效防范DNS劫持,守护网络安全。
